IBDX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

84 of the 6,869 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ares iBonds Dec 2032 Term Corporate ETF (IBDX)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$347M — up 88% from $185M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 33 funds opened new IBDX positions and 5 closed out — a net gain of 28 holders — while 39 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Summitry LLC, opening a new position worth an estimated $30.1M. The largest seller was Aptus Capital Advisors, cutting an estimated $19.4M.
